High Commissioner Moragoda presents a copy of the Sinhala translation of the Holy Quran to the Ambassador of Morocco

February 2nd, 2023

Sri Lankan High Commission in India

Continuing his efforts to enhance dialogue with Heads of Mission of Islamic countries concurrently accredited to Sri Lanka from New Delhi, High Commissioner of Sri Lanka to India Milinda Moragoda presented copies of the Sinhala translation of the Holy Quran to the Ambassador of Morocco to India Mohamed Maliki.

The impressive Sinhala translation of the Holy Quran, published by the All Ceylon Jamiyyathul Ulama (ACJU) of Sri Lanka, was presented to the Moroccan Ambassador at the High Commission of Sri Lanka.

Ambassador Maliki highly appreciated this gesture of goodwill and stated that a copy of the Sinhala translation will be sent to Morocco to be kept in the Quran collection of the University of Al-Qarawiyyin in Fez, one of the leading spiritual and educational centres of the Islamic Golden Age and the oldest continuously operating, degree-granting university in the world.

The High Commission is planning to present copies of this Sinhala translation of the Holy Quran to other Heads of Mission of Islamic countries who are accredited to Colombo from New Delhi as well.

Previously, the High Commission had presented copies of the Sinhala Quran to the Jama Masjid of Delhi and the Jamiat Ulama-i-Hind (Council of Muslim Theologians of India).

In keeping with the “Integrated Country Strategy for Sri Lanka Diplomatic Missions in India”, the policy roadmap of High Commissioner Moragoda, the High Commission of Sri Lanka in New Delhi has been promoting dialogue with all major religions in India.

‘US must show some sincerity, actually do something to help Sri Lanka’: Chinese Foreign Ministry

February 2nd, 2023

Courtesy ANI

Beijing [China], February 2 (ANI): After US Under Secretary of State for Political Affairs Victoria Nuland during her visit to Sri Lanka said that the terms extended by China to Colombo for IMF debt relief are not enough, the Chinese Foreign Ministry has now retaliated saying that rather than commenting upon Beijing’s ties with Sri Lanka, US must show some sincerity and actually do something for the island nation.
In a regular press conference on Thursday, the Chinese Foreign Ministry Spokesperson Mao Ning said, “What was said by the US side does not reflect the truth. The Export-Import Bank of China has already provided Sri Lanka with a letter to express support for its debt sustainability. Sri Lanka has responded positively and thanked China for that.”
The Chinese spokesperson warned Washington to stop jabbing fingers at China‘s close cooperation with Sri Lanka and stated that US should also help Sri Lanka overcome difficulties.
“As a friendly neighbour and true friend, China has been closely following the difficulties and challenges facing Sri Lanka and providing assistance for its economic and social development to the best of our capabilities. As to Sri Lanka’s debt to the Chinese side, China supports relevant financial institutions in having consultations with Sri Lanka to seek a proper settlement. China stands ready to work with relevant countries and international financial institutions and continue to play a positive role in helping Sri Lanka navigate the situation, easing its debt burden and helping it achieve sustainable development,” Mao Ning said in the regular press conference.
China‘s offer to Sri Lanka of a two-year moratorium on its debt is not adequate to clear the way for the International Monetary Fund (IMF) to allow a funding program, Daily Mirror reported citing diplomatic sources.
Citing sources, the news report said that the IMF needs more assurances from China to secure IMF board approval for the bailout package for Sri Lanka. Earlier, China‘s Foreign Ministry said that the Export-import Bank of China (EXIM) has extended debt to Sri Lanka.
In the early weeks of January, the Chinese Embassy in Sri Lanka slammed the US after an American diplomat called China a ‘spoiler’ to Sri Lanka’s negotiations with the International Monetary Fund (IMF) in a recent interview.
Notably, Julie Chung, the US Ambassador to China took a jibe at Beijing in an interview with UK-based television network, BBC Newsnight and said that the US is hopeful that China would not delay extending support for Sri Lanka’s debt restructuring process, as the island nation does not have time to delay, Colombo Gazette reported.
“For the sake of the Sri Lankan people, we certainly hope China is not a spoiler as they proceed to attain this IMF agreement,” Chung had said further.
In a press release on Tuesday, the Chinese Embassy in Sri Lanka retaliated at Chung’s remarks and called them as “baseless accusing and lecturing.” It further lashed the US envoy for putting the blame on China for being the “spoiler” to Sri Lanka’s negotiations with the International Monetary Fund (IMF).
Instead of sowing discord between Sri Lanka and ChinaChina questioned in its release why the US did not take decisive action in the IMF for a more comfortable solution for Sri Lanka. (ANI)

Millions allocated for former presidents in 2023, Treasury makes no cuts

February 2nd, 2023

Courtesy The Daily Mirror


-Millions continue to be allocated for past heads of state in 2023 with a bulk of it going towards the maintenance of their state homes and vehicles

-The state has to allocate for 4 past Presidents, namely Chandrika Kumaratunga, Mahinda Rajapaksa, Maithripala Sirisena and Gotabaya Rajapaksa. Hema Premadasa, wife of the late Ranasinghe Premadasa also gets a budget allocation under this category

With 2022 bringing on an economic disaster for Sri Lankan citizens, one would expect the Treasury to reduce its budget allocations for 2023 in almost all areas where it can.

However, according to figures released by the Treasury exposing the budget allocations for 2023, little has been reduced from last year and in some instances the allocations have only increased since 2022.

One such area is the facilities offered to former Presidents. According to official figures, millions continue to be allocated for the past heads of state in 2023 with a bulk of it going towards the maintenance of their state homes and vehicles.

Currently, the state has to allocate for 4 past Presidents, namely Chandrika Kumaratunga, Mahinda Rajapaksa, Maithripala Sirisena and Gotabaya Rajapaksa. Hema Premadasa, wife of the late Ranasinghe Premadasa also gets a budget allocation under this category.

Chandrika Kumaratunga –

Official figures show that for 2023, the Treasury has allocated Rs.1 million 170,000 as retirement benefits for Chandrika Kumaratunga, which is the same figure allocated for 2022. Under an area titled ‘Other’, Kumaratunga has been allocated a further Rs.3 million 500,000 for 2023 which is an increase compared to the Rs.3 million allocated for 2022 and Rs.1.4 million allocated for 2021. Under the capital expenditure, Kumaratunga has been allocated Rs.1 million under ‘Buildings and Structures’ which is the same amount allocated for 2022.

A massive Rs.10 million has been allocated for vehicles in 2023 compared to the Rs.2 million allocated for 2022.

Mahinda Rajapaksa

Official figures show that for 2023, the Treasury has allocated Rs.1 million 170,000 as retirement benefits for Mahinda Rajapaksa, which is the same figure allocated for 2022. Under an area titled ‘Other’, Mahinda Rajapaksa has been allocated a further Rs.11 million for 2023 which is an increase compared to the Rs.10 million allocated for 2022 and Rs.6.8 million allocated for 2021. Under the capital expenditure, Mahinda Rajapaksa has been allocated Rs.1 million under ‘Buildings and Structures’ which is the same amount allocated for 2022.

A massive Rs.10 million has been allocated for vehicles in 2023 compared to the Rs.2 million allocated for 2022.

Mahinda Rajapaksa also recently shifted back to the Wijerama Road Residence in Colombo 7 offered by the state which was repaired at a whopping Rs.800 million, even amidst the economic crisis. The state residence in which he had temporarily shifted into along the Bauddhaloka Mawatha while the Wijerama residence was being uplifted has now been allocated to his brother, former President Gotabaya Rajapaksa who was forced to leave office in July 2022 due to his mismanagement. In fact, experts say the economic crisis spiraled further out of control under his presidency with people having to stand for hours in queues for their basics including medicines and food. He now lives in a luxurious state bungalow provided by the state.

In 2022, the Treasury had allocated Rs.70 million for the Office of the Prime Minister when Mahinda Rajapaksa was the Premier under ‘Overtime and Holiday Payments’, a reduction from the Rs.74 million allocated in 2021. For ‘travel expenses both domestic and foreign’, the Treasury allocated Rs.12 million in 2022, a reduction from the Rs.37 million allocated for 2021.

Under ‘maintenance expenditure’ for 2022, Rs.229 million was allocated by the Treasury to maintain the office of the Prime Minister compared to the Rs.213 million allocated for 2021.

Mahinda Rajapaksa resigned as the Prime Minister in May 2022 following nationwide protests against Gotabaya Rajapaksa and the government.

Maithripala Sirisena

Official figures show that for 2023, the Treasury has allocated Rs.1 million 170,000 as retirement benefits for Maithripala Sirisena, which is the same figure allocated for 2022. Under an area titled ‘Other’, Sirisena has been allocated a further Rs.11 million for 2023 which is an increase compared to the Rs.10 million allocated for 2022 and Rs.7.9 million allocated for 2021. Under the capital expenditure, Sirisena has been allocated Rs.1 million under ‘Buildings and Structures’ which is the same amount allocated for 2022.

A massive Rs.10 million has been allocated for vehicles in 2023 compared to the Rs.2 million allocated for 2022.

Gotabaya Rajapaksa

Official figures show that for 2023, the Treasury has allocated Rs.1 million 170,000 as retirement benefits for Gotabaya Rajapaksa. Under an area titled ‘Other’, Gotabaya has been allocated a further Rs.10 million for 2023. Under the capital expenditure, Gotabaya has been allocated Rs.1 million under ‘Buildings and Structures’. Rs.2 million has been allocated for vehicles in 2023.

Hema Premadasa

Official figures show that for 2023, the Treasury has allocated Rs.780,000 as retirement benefits for Hema Premadasa, the wife of Ranasinghe Premadasa, which is the same figure allocated for 2022. Under an area titled ‘Other’, Hema has been allocated a further Rs.1 million 500,000 for 2023 which is an increase compared to the Rs.1 million 300,000 allocated for 2022 and Rs.770,000 allocated for 2021. Under the capital expenditure, Hema has been allocated Rs.1 million under ‘Buildings and Structures’ which is the same amount allocated for 2022.

A massive Rs.5 million has been allocated for vehicles in 2023 compared to the Rs.800,000 allocated for 2022.

13th Amendment should not be enforced – Chief Prelates.

February 2nd, 2023

Courtesy Adaderana

The Chief Prelates of the Three Chapters have accused President Ranil Wickremesinghe of confusing the country following his statement on the implementation of the 13th Amendment.

In a letter addressed to the Head of State today (02 Feb.), the religious leaders deemed the 13th Amendment as a piece of legislation that gives rise to serious concerns pertaining to the country’s national security, territorial integrity and its independence.

They further noted that by implementing the 13th Amendment, police and land powers too, will be devolved to Provincial Councils, and thus asserted that the Amendment should not be enforced at all.

Last month, President Wickremesinghe expressed the Cabinet’s willingness pertaining to the full implementation of the 13th Amendment.

Accordingly, he stated that the 13th Amendment will be implemented, in full, unless it is decided by the Party Leaders as to whether or not the Amendment should be abolished.

Police to appeal against Wasantha Mudalige’s release

February 2nd, 2023

Courtesy Adaderana

Sri Lanka Police have decided to file an appeal against the recent release of Wasantha Mudalige, convener of the Inter-University Students’ Federation (IUSF),  from the charges filed against him under the Prevention of Terrorism Act (PTA).

Accordingly, Police Spokesman Nihal Thalduwa stated that the Police Headquarters today (02 Feb.) requested the Attorney General to submit an appeal, in accordance with all relevant legal provisions, against the recent judgment given by the Colombo Magistrate’s Court.

Meanwhile, Mudalige today held a special press conference, during which he claimed that several high-ranking police officers attempted to kill him while he was in custody, adding that it was all part of a pre-meditated plan.

Mudalige was arrested on 22 August 2022, on charges filed under the PTA, and was released from these charges after being detained for 162 days under the PTA, by Colombo Chief Magistrate Prasanna Alwis, on the grounds that the accused was not found to have committed any offices under the PTA.

Paris Club to give Sri Lanka financial assurances amid IMF debt talks – report

February 2nd, 2023

Courtesy Adaderana

The Paris Club of creditor nations is ready to provide financing assurances to Sri Lanka, a key step needed to unlock a $2.9 billion International Monetary Fund bailout, two sources with direct knowledge of the matter told Reuters.

The group of bilateral lenders is set to soon” announce its support to the crisis-hit nation on a debt overhaul, said one of the people, who asked not to be named because talks are private.

Sri Lanka entered into a staff level agreement with the International Monetary Fund (IMF) last September, but needs financing assurances from key bilateral lenders before the fund’s executive board approves the programme.

China and India, both not permanent Paris Club members, are top bilateral lenders to the crisis-hit country.

India previously committed to help ease the debt burden of neighbour Sri Lanka as part of the IMF programme, while China’s Eximbank offered a two-year moratorium in a letter sent to the island nation in January.

While the IMF has not yet provided any guidance on where the lender stands regarding China’s assurances to Sri Lanka, a U.S. official visiting Colombo said on Wednesday that Beijing has not done enough.

What China has offered so far is not enough. We need to see credible and specific assurances that they will meet the IMF standard of debt relief,” U.S. Under Secretary of State for Political Affairs Victoria Nuland told reporters. The U.S. is the largest IMF member.

US keen to see Lanka govt’s talks with minority Tamils produce ‘real results’: US official

February 1st, 2023

By: Mohnish Singh Courtesy Eastern Eye

US Under Secretary of State Victoria Nuland, who arrived on a one-day visit to Sri Lanka last night, called on Sri Lankan President Ranil Wickremesinghe and also met the representatives of Tamil political parties on Wednesday.

The US is keen to see the ongoing talks between the Sri Lankan government and the minority Tamil leaders produce real results”, a top official from the Biden administration said here on Wednesday.

US Under Secretary of State Victoria Nuland, who arrived on a one-day visit to Sri Lanka last night, called on Sri Lankan President Ranil Wickremesinghe and also met the representatives of Tamil political parties on Wednesday.

I felt in general that these minority leaders were glad that they were in consultations with the government,” she said.

The Tamil leaders and the government have been engaged in talks since December last year.

Nuland said the US was eager to see that those consultations produce real results” for people on the ground.

We obviously encouraged that dialogue to continue and for the minority group to work together to offer concrete solutions that will meet the needs of their community so that talks could become a little more concrete,” she said.

President Wickremesinghe has underlined the need to fully implement the India-backed 13th Amendment to the Constitution to grant political autonomy to the minority Tamils in the country.

Last week, he offered the full implementation of the 13th Amendment as a solution to the long-standing demand for political autonomy by the Tamil community in Sri Lanka.

The 13A provides for the devolution of power to the Tamil community in Sri Lanka. India has been pressing Sri Lanka to implement the 13A which was brought in after the Indo-Sri Lankan agreement of 1987.

Wickremesinghe, who took over as the president last year amidst the unprecedented economic crisis and political turmoil, said last month that as the head of the nation, it was his duty to implement the prevailing laws.

As the president, I am duty bound to implement the prevailing law of the country,” he said at an all-party meeting on January 27.

Stating that the 13A would be fully implemented on the same basis as it was already a part of the country’s Constitution, he said: If not, Parliament must take steps to abolish the 13A”.

Wickremesinghe is expected to make a statement on this next week following his all-party talks.

On Sri Lanka’s much-awaited IMF bailout package, Nuland said: all eyes are on China to do what the IMF wants”.

As the largest bilateral creditor of Sri Lanka, we expect that China will provide credible and specific assurances regarding its readiness to join the rest of us in meeting IMF standards regarding debt restructuring,” she said.

Nuland said the US would release a further USD 30 million in assistance to Sri Lanka towards food security in the ongoing economic crisis.

This is in addition to the USD 240 million worth of assistance already extended since last year.

We want to see an IMF agreement as quickly as possible, that is what Sri Lanka deserves and needs. The US is prepared to do our part, our Paris Club partners are prepared to do their part, India has made strong commitments that it will provide credible assurances that the IMF is looking for, what China has offered so far is not enough,” Nuland said.

India’s finance ministry last month issued a letter to the IMF to confirm its support to Sri Lanka on the issue of debt restructuring.

Sri Lanka is eagerly waiting for the USD 2.9 billion facility from the global tender which has been stalled by the slow nature of debt restructuring negotiations.

Sri Lankans have employed over 40,000 Kenyans – Ambassador Kananathan

February 1st, 2023

Courtesy Star (Kenya)

Sri Lankan investors have employed over 20, 000 Kenyans at Export Processing Zone in Athi River

  • Kananathan said Sri Lanka, a country in South Asia, was committed to supporting the Kenyan government in its quest of creating jobs for citizens in a bid of solving the challenge of unemployment in the country.

Sri Lanka ambassador Dr. Kana Kananathan, EPZA acting CEO Hussein Mohamed and board chairman Ben Olunya during tree plantation exercise at the zone in Athi River, Machakos County on February 1.
Image: GEORGE OWITI

Over 40, 000 Kenyans have been employed by companies with their roots in Sri Lanka, the country’s envoy to Kenya, Ambassador Kana Kananathan has said.

Kananathan said Sri Lanka, a country in South Asia, was committed to supporting the Kenyan government in its quest of creating jobs for citizens in a bid of solving the challenge of unemployment in the country.

Our brothers and sisters from Sri Lanka have done an amazing job setting up factories in the Export Processing Zone. Sri Lanka companies have employed 20, 000 Kenyans at the zone and they are expanding,” Kananathan said.

He spoke when he officiated the launching of the one million tree planting exercise initiative at EPZ, Athi River in Machakos County on February 1.

The convoy said 100,000 trees will be planted in the zone, while 900, 000 others will be planted in the Karura forest.

The trees were donated to the Kenyan government by three Sri Lankan companies located in the zone.

The three companies are the first ones in EPZ to take the challenge given by President William Ruto to plant trees so as to improve the environment. So, we must commend and thank them for the initiative that they have taken,” Kananathan said.

They have started today with 100,000 trees and they are giving out a further 900, 000 trees to be planted in Karura forest,” he said.

Kananathan said the initiative was in line with the president’s nationwide campaign to plant 15 billion trees by the end of 2032.

So, we want to support the Sri Lankan community in Kenya. We want to support this initiative to make EPZ green and increase forest cover,” Kananathan said.

He said the Sri Lankan investors at the zone had pledged to donate the trees in one to two weeks’ time. 

Kananathan said the good business environment at EPZ had attracted Sri Lanka investors to Kenya.

He said there was good infrastructure development and a young, skilled and highly educated Kenyan workforce that investors from Sri Lanka find beneficial to their investments at EPZ and generally in the country.

The envoy said Sri Lanka was also collaborating with the Kenyan government to improve the coffee industry.

He said they were committed to improving the quality and quantity of coffee that was being exported from Kenya to the global market.

This he said was intended to improve the country’s economy and the livelihoods of the coffee farmers.

EPZA Board Chairman Ben Oluoch Olunya lauded Sri Lanka for its investors’ continuous support to help the Kenyan government find jobs for the unemployed populace.

Olunya affirmed that more than 40,000 Kenyans had been employed by investors from Sri Lanka across the country.

He said EPZ had a population of over 70,000 employees currently.

There are investors from other parts of the world who have invested at the EPZ,” Olunya said.

He said the EPZ program was good and one of the president’s key cornerstones in the country’s development and employment.

Ex-diplomat alleges Australian aid project sabotaged, points finger at Medical Supplies Division

February 1st, 2023

By Shamindra Ferdinando Courtesy The Island

One-time Surveyor General Michael de Silva, who served as Sri Lanka High Commissioner in Australia (2004-2007) says in spite of begging for medicine and medical equipment, the health ministry sabotaged ongoing Australian Medical Aid Programme meant to assist state-run hospitals.

Declaring that under the programme launched 15 years ago, 102 forty foot container loads of medical equipment worth over Rs. 2,000 mn had been provided to government hospitals, an irate De Silva alleged that the Medical Supplies Division (MSD) brazenly undermined the project by failing to clear a 40 foot container sent last May.

The philanthropist who had donated a three storey building to Maharagama ‘Apeksha’ hospital over a decade ago in addition to an OPD for the Eye Hospital, Colombo and an additional ward for Anuradhapura hospital said he lodged a complaint with the Commission to Investigate Allegations of Bribery or Corruption (CIABOC) as the failure on the part of the MSD was deliberate.

De Silva, who had served as Sri Lanka Ambassador to China before being moved to Canberra said that in a letter dated Sept. 14, 2022, he informed Health Minister Keheliya Rambukwella of how the MSD hindered the project implemented at no cost to bankrupt Sri Lanka.

Minister Rambukwella said that he was aware of the issues raised by the former High Commissioner. According to him, soon after he received the health portfolio, 52 beds were received under this programme. There had been some defects in some of them, Minister Rambukwella said, adding that they were rectified and the entire lot was made available to the hospitals in the Kandy region. The minister assured he would look into the matter.

The retired non-career diplomat and Vice President of Federation of Sri Lanka Organizations in Australia William Deutrom, also involved in the project told The Island how the MSD worked overtime to discourage those who voluntarily helped the country. We didn’t expect anything in return,” Deutrom said, alleging the clearing of the container carrying 48 special beds had been delayed deliberately to cause heavy demurrage.

According to them, Minister Rambukwella didn’t respond to the issues at hand raised in De Silva’s letter dated Sept. 14, 2022. Minister Rambukwella didn’t answer calls to his phone yesterday morning.

De Silva warned unless tangible measures were taken to clear the cargo and punish those responsible for deliberate holding up of it, Australian authorities would terminate the project. Referring to Indian credit lines and a range of bilateral donations provided by the international community and ongoing talks on USD 2.9 bn IMF loan facility, the former diplomat emphasized the responsibility on the part of the government to clean up the public service.

Messrs De Silva and Deutrom recalled how the Australian Aid Programme facilitated Police Department to obtain 180 beds for Narahenpita Police Hospital during Pujith Jayasundera’s tenure as the Inspector General of Police.

They said a thorough inquiry was needed to identify the culprits. The MSD owed the country an explanation why the second lot that arrived at the Colombo port on May 30 last year was yet to be cleared, they said. De Silva said that the health sector seemed to be in the grip of utterly corrupt lot hell bent of making money at the expense of poor patients.

Pointing out that electrical components in medical equipment invariably get spoilt due to sea breeze, De Silva said that a senior MSD official asked him why he donated beds when they could procure them directly. De Silva said: I mentioned this in my letter to Minister Rambukwella. The reasons are obvious.”

De Silva said that crippling of the Australian Medical Aid Programme would have far reaching consequences as donor countries would take note of corrupt practices at the health ministry.

46 die of cancer every day in Sri Lanka: NCCU Director

February 1st, 2023

Courtesy The Daily Mirror

Some 46 people die of cancer every day in Sri Lanka out of the 105 cancer patients who are detected daily, the National Cancer Control Unit (NCCU) Director Dr. Ishani Fernando said today.

She told a news conference at the Health Promotion Bureau in line with the World Cancer Day which falls on February 4, a total of 38,229 new cancer patients were detected in 2020 and 16,691 out of them died due to the disease.

She said it was observed that females were prone to get cancer whereas the mortality was high among the males.

A total of 20,395 females and 17,834 males were diagnosed with cancer in 2020. 50 percent of the patients who are diagnosed with cancer die,” she said.

When asked about the drug shortage for cancer patients, the Director said there was a shortage of drugs and added that a mechanism was in place to obtain the drugs where drugs are purchased through the World Health Organization (WHO). That process also takes about six months,” she said.

Dr. Prasad Abeysinghe, Oncologist and Cancer specialist of the National Cancer Institute said there was a tendency of specialists including radiologists who migrate for foreign training to remain in those countries without returning to Sri Lanka for practice.

He said it was a serious concern which should be addressed soon and added that the government should have a plan to encourage them to return and practice here. (Ajith Siriwardana)

Over 100,000 tourist arrivals recorded in Sri Lanka for January 2023

February 1st, 2023

Courtesy Adaderana

Sri Lanka has seen a significant increase in the number of tourist arrivals for the month of January 2023, compared to the numbers seen in January 2022.

A summary report issued by the Sri Lanka Tourism Development Authority (SLTDA) showed an increase of over 20,000 tourist arrivals, with a total of 102,545 arrivals reported within the first month of 2023.

January 2022 saw a total of 82,327 tourist arrivals into the island.

Meanwhile, Tourism Minister Harin Fernando took to Twitter, reaffirming that the growth seen in the number of inbound travellers was ‘encouraging’.

Origin of Tamil and Sinhala languages – its relevance  

January 31st, 2023

Prof. N.A.de S. Amaratunga DSc

Tamil is one of the languages in the Dravidian family of languages which include Telugu, Kannada, Malayalam and also several minor languages numbering more than twenty. Dravidian languages have been spoken through out India from North to South and East to West for centuries long before the arrival of Aryans. It is beleived that the language in use in the Harappan period (3300 – 1300 BCE) of the Indus Valley Civilization was Dravidian. Dravidians were the major inhabitants even in the North-West regions.

With the decline of the Indus Valley culture due to a long drought, and arrival of Aryans in the later period, Dravidians may have migrated to the South. Indus Valley Civilization is beleived to have been built not by people who came there from outside but by the indigenous people. Similarly the Dravidian languages were not brought from outside but had developed indigenously though some scholars say there was at least contributions from Southern Iranian farming communities. Dravidian place names along the Arabian Sea Coast and Dravidian grammatical influence in the Indo-Aryan languages namely Maruthi, Gujarat, Marwari and Sindhi suggest that Dravidian languages were spoken more widely across the Indian subcontinent before the spread of the Indo-Aryan languages. Further Dravidian languages cannot easily be connected to any other language family and they could well be indigenous to India (Steven RF 2004, Dhevendra K, 2004).

Arrival of Aryans resulted in major changes in the demography of the Northern parts of the Indian subcontinent. Aryans, a group of people who spoke Indo-Aryan languages,  came from the Northern and North-Western regions like Persia, South Russia, Austria and Hungary during the period from 2400 to 1500 BCE as part of the Eastern migration of people from the Eurasian Steppe Sintashta culture (2200 – 1800 BCE) and the subsequent Central Asian Andronovo culture (2000 – 400 BCE) and also the Bactrean-Margiana Archaelogical Complex (2250 – 1700 BCE) (ref. Reich D et al 2009, Metspalu M et al 2011, Moorjani P et al 2013).  Corded Ware culture which had existed in Nothern, Central and Eastern Europe had been the origin of these cultures. Sintashta culture is a late Middle Bronze Age archaelogical culture located east of Southern Urals within the Northern Eurasian Steppe on the borders of Eastern Europe and Central Asia. Sintashta people had spoken a Proto-Indo-Aryan language.  These migrants when they arrived in the Indian subcontinent had settled first in the regions of Kabul River valley and in Panjab. These Aryans may have undertaken the task of developing the Vedic culture and the family of Indo-Aryan languages. The latter, also called Indic languages, is a major subgroup of the Indo-Iranian branch of the Indo-European language family (Allentoft, 2015).

Modern Indo-Aryan languages descend from Old Indo-Aryan languages such as early Vedic Sanskrit, through Middle Indo-Aryan languages (or Prakrits). The largest such languages in terms of first-speakers are Hindi–Urdu (c. 329 million), Bengali (242 million), Punjabi (about 120 million), Marathi (112 million), Gujarati (60 million), Rajasthani (58 million), Bhojpuri (51 million), Odia (35 million), Maithili (about 34 million), Sindhi (25 million), Nepali (16 million), Assamese (15 million), Chhattisgarhi (18 million), Sinhala (17 million), and Romani (c. 3.5 million). A 2005 estimate placed the total number of native speakers of the Indo-Aryan languages at nearly 900 million people. These languages are mainly spoken in India, Pakistan, Bangladesh, Sri Lanka and Maldives (Encyclopaedia Britanica).

How could the umbilical connection between Indo-Aryan languages and Sinhala language be established? Indo-Aryan language family is a branch of Indo-European family of languages native to the overwhelming majority of Europe, the Iranian plateau, and the northern Indian subcontinent.  Today, the individual Indo-European languages with the most native speakers are English, Hindi–Urdu, Spanish, Bengali, French, Russian, Portuguese, German, and Punjabi.

Sinhala language is believed to have arisen from Mid-Prakrit languages which belong to the Mid-Indo-Aryan language family. Prakrit was the term used to identify the vernacular languages that were different from Sanskrit.   There were more than ten Mid-Prakrit languages that included Maghadi, Ghandari, Elu and Pali,  Elu is considered as the precursor of Sinhala and Dhivehi languages. The latter is spoken in Maldives and Minicoy islands. This explains the close resemblance of Sinhala and Maldivian languages. Elu in its development into Sinhala has boorowed heavily from Pali which was the language of the Buddha. It had borrowed from Sanscrit and later from Tamil and also from Portuguese, Dutch, and English. Sinhala language has the closest similarities with Maldivian and Sri Lankan Vedda languages.

Sanscrit was a classical Indo-Aryan language that arose in South Asia. RgVeda the earliest of the Vedic texts and one of the oldest texts in the indo-Aryan language family is written in Sanscrit and date from about 1500 BCE. Sanscrit was the language of Hinduism and Later Buddhist Philosophy and also Jainism. It had influenced the development of several South Asian and East Asian languages including Sinhala.

Sanscrit has had a significant influence on Sinhala. If we look at the words for mother in Sanscrit and formal Tamil and Sinhala we would see the relationship between these languages. The Sanscrit word for mother is mathru” and the formal Sinhala word is mava” while the formal Tamil word is thai”. There is resemblance between Sanscrit and Sinhala but the Tamil word is different. Sanscrit therefore has had an influence on Sinhala or to be precise on Elu but not so much on Tamil.  However the colloquial word in both Sinhala and Tamil for mother is amma” which points to the close association of Sinhala and Tamil people.

The earliest inscriptions in Sinhalese written on rock date from about 200 BCE. The Sinhala script was not developed at that time and the Sinhalese inscriptions were written in Brahmi script and these were called Sinhala Brahmi. Though the script is Brahmi the words could be identified as Elu. From about 1200 CE the literary language of Sinhala had taken form and had not undergone significant change since then.

Tamil-Brahmi inscriptions belonging to the BCE period have been found in Jaffna and also in Tissamaharama though whether they are early Tamil or early Sinhala has been contested by various scholars (Somadeva, 2021). After the Chola invasion in 1700 CE there had been several inscriptions including in Abhayagiriya in Anuradapura that could clearly be identified as Tamil.

Earliest Tamil Brahmi Script belonging to the 200 BCE could be seen inscribed on the cave walls in the Madurai and Tirunelveli districts in Tamil Nadu. There is no resemblance between these and the script of the alleged Tamil inscriptions found in Jaffna and Tissamaharama belonging to the BCE period. However Tamil inscriptions belonging to the post Chola invasion period bear close resemblance to those found in Tamil Nadu.

It is significant that there were early Sinhala inscriptions on caves in Sri Lanka and early Tamil inscriptions in Tamil Nadu belonging more or less to the same time period, 200 BCE. The difference between these two could clearly be detected. It is quite clear that the two languages were developing independently in two geographically separated places.
